Senate Floor Activity - Wednesday, October 29, 2025


The President pro tempore called the Senate to order at 10 a .m., the Chaplain offered a prayer, and the President pro tempore led the Senate in reciting the Pledge of Allegiance to the Flag of the United States of America.

The Journal

Pursuant to the order of yesterday, the Journal of the proceedings of the Senate was deemed approved to date.

Certain Procedures Dispensed With

Pursuant to the order of yesterday, the morning hour being deemed expired, and the times for the recognition of the two leaders being reserved.

Transaction of Morning Business

The following transactions of morning business occurred on today .

Legislative Business (Wednesday, October 29)

H.R. 5371 (Rep. Cole): A bill making continuing appropriations and extensions for fiscal year 2026, and for other purposes .
-- Motion to proceed to consideration of measure made in Senate.

S.J.Res. 69 (Sen. Kennedy): A joint resolution provid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the United States Fish and Wildlife Service relating to "Record of Decision for the Barred Owl Management Strategy; Washington, Oregon, and California".
-- Motion to proceed to consideration of measure rejected in Senate by Yea-Nay Vote. 25 - 72. Record Vote Number: 597

S.J.Res. 77 (Sen. Kaine): A joint resolution terminating the national emergency declared to impose duties on articles imported from Canada .
-- Senate Committee on Finance discharged pursuant to the order of 10/07/2025.
-- Measure laid before Senate by unanimous consent.
-- Passed Senate without amendment by Yea-Nay Vote. 50 - 46. Record Vote Number: 598

S.J.Res. 80 (Sen. Sullivan): A joint resolution providing for congressional disapproval under chapter 8 of title 5, United States Code, of the rule submitted by the Bureau of Land Management relating to "National Petroleum Reserve in Alaska Integrated Activity Plan Record of Decision" .
-- Motion to proceed to consideration of measure agreed to in Senate by Yea-Nay Vote. 54 - 46. Record Vote Number: 595

S.Res. 474 (Sen. Blackburn): A resolution designating October 2025 as "National Country Music Month".
-- Submitted in the Senate, considered, and agreed to without amendment and with a preamble by Unanimous Consent.

S.Res. 475 (Sen. Hoeven): A resolution designating November 1, 2025, as "National Bison Day".
-- Submitted in the Senate, considered, and agreed to without amendment and with a preamble by Unanimous Consent.

Executive Business (Wednesday, October 29)

PN466-2: Edmund G. LaCour, Jr., of Alabama, to be United States District Judge for the Northern District of Alabama
-- Considered by Senate.
-- Confirmed by the Senate by Yea-Nay Vote. 51 - 47. Record Vote Number: 596

Adjournment

By unanimous consent, on the request of Mr. Cassidy, at 6:40 p.m., the Senate adjourned, under its order of today, until 10 a.m. tomorrow.
